Subject: [PATCH v3 1/7] dt-bindings: display: rockchip,inno-hdmi: Fix Document of RK3036 compatible
Date: Wed, 2 Apr 2025 20:31:35 +0800 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20250402123150.238234-2-andyshrk@163.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20250402123150.238234-1-andyshrk@163.com>
From: Andy Yan <andy.yan@rock-chips.com>
The RK3036 HDMI DDC bus requires it's PHY's reference clock to be enabled
first before normal DDC communication can be carried out.
Therefore, both RK3036 and RK3128 HDMI require two identical clocks.

.../bindings/display/rockchip/rockchip,inno-hdmi.yaml | 11 ++---------
1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 9 deletions(-)
diff --git a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/display/rockchip/rockchip,inno-hdmi.yaml b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/display/rockchip/rockchip,inno-hdmi.yaml
index 5b87b0f1963e1..9d1e7f894ea54 100644
--- a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/display/rockchip/rockchip,inno-hdmi.yaml
+++ b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/display/rockchip/rockchip,inno-hdmi.yaml
@@ -23,13 +23,11 @@ properties:
maxItems: 1
clocks:
- minItems: 1
items:
- description: The HDMI controller main clock
- description: The HDMI PHY reference clock
clock-names:
- minItems: 1
items:
- const: pclk
- const: ref
@@ -87,11 +85,6 @@ allOf:
const: rockchip,rk3128-inno-hdmi
then:
- properties:
- clocks:
- minItems: 2
- clock-names:
- minItems: 2
required:
- power-domains
@@ -106,8 +99,8 @@ examples:
compatible = "rockchip,rk3036-inno-hdmi";
reg = <0x20034000 0x4000>;
interrupts = <GIC_SPI 45 IRQ_TYPE_LEVEL_HIGH>;
- clocks = <&cru PCLK_HDMI>;
- clock-names = "pclk";
+ clocks = <&cru PCLK_HDMI>, <&cru SCLK_LCDC>;
+ clock-names = "pclk", "ref";
pinctrl-names = "default";
pinctrl-0 = <&hdmi_ctl>;
#sound-dai-cells = <0>;
